I think the petition is a good start, but depending on how dedicated you are another angle would be to talk to TVS and get them broadcasting Matches, as a community Sydney based channel it is in their interest to promote and show these games.

Once a basic ratings number can be shown on the popularity these shows are often picked up (look at the Man show on 10). It would take a lot of dedication but is a completely viable option if you can get the people together to film the matches.

Otherwise building a Facebook/Myspace/bebo pages and once you have 1000 members you begin an email campaign and make sure you have members from more than just Olympic as you need the depth of the league.

SBS were looking into televising both the NSWPL and VPL prior to this season starting - they confirmed it over the telephone to a fellow forumite... Then all of a sudden they pulled the pin.

I'd assume that either:
a) the price asked by the state leagues was too high; or
b) the FFA somehow quashed the deal

We all know that Les Murray would love nothing more than to show 'traditional' clubs, and that this content - particularly the 'classic' match-ups with Olympic, Marconi, United, and SMFC and Knights, etc., would provide plenty of opportunity for Les and co to talk about the old days.
